Sergei Bobrovsky had all the answers in the Florida Panthers 1-0 victory over the New Jersey Devils at Amerant Bank Arena.
The 37-year-old veteran stopped 31 shots, including a handful of tricky redirections to post his second shutout of the season, and the 51st of his illustrious career.

Mats Zuccarello’s future with the Minnesota Wild is officially in wait-and-see mode. The 38-year-old winger, still riding shotgun with close friend Kirill Kaprizov on the top line, admits he hasn’t decided whether he’ll play beyond this season, the final year of his two-year, $8.25 million deal. Artemi Panarin sits at the center of the 2026 UFA drama, and it might not end with him walking straight to July 1. With the New York Rangers unwilling to keep his $11.6 million cap hit rolling into his late 30s and Panarin reportedly uninterested in a pay cut, the door is wide open for a blockbuster.
